If the inventory of this virgin's goods given to her were hitherto of such things as were needful for her comfort, now follows a particular of what served for state and magnificence, as the phrase Job 40:10: it also expresseth the bravery of a bridegroom, Isaiah 61:10; the curiosity and exactness wherewith such do dress themselves. I put, Heb. I gave, i.e. freely. Bracelets; which usually were of gold, as appears, Genesis 24:22, and presents made of these bespeak greatest respects. A chain of gold, in token of honour and authority, Genesis 41:42 Daniel 5:16.
